
A recent NPR article about rebuilding efforts in post-earthquake Haiti featured this photo slideshow that includes gripping images of Childrens Hospital Chief of Surgery, Dr. Henri Ford.
The photos play to audio from a Morning Edition radio piece profiling rescue and reconstruction efforts currently underway.

Update from Dr. Henri Ford (received January 21st, 6:51 p.m.)
“It’s been a tiring 24-36 hour period. Our team has been trying to reach as many injured patients as possible from the surrounding community to coordinate more comprehensive health care:
Urgent care including operations
Short- and long-term follow up care
Logistics of food and water distribution
